Product: HP-15 r014tx
Operating System: Microsoft Windows 10 (64-bit)
I use HP-15 r014tx. It has been almost a year since I started using it. For the past few weeks I observing pink lines in the bottom of my screen. It occassionally flickers. Rest of the functions are working fine.
One thing is that if I take a screenshot using printscreen option the lines do not appear. I have shown it below. When I captured this screenshot the lines were actually on my screen.
Please help me with this.
